The Rise of Anxiety and its Impact on Gambling Habits
The constant threat of wildfires significantly increases anxiety and stress levels among Los Angeles residents. The pervasive fear of losing homes, loved ones, and livelihoods creates a climate of uncertainty that can profoundly impact mental health.
- Increased incidence of PTSD and anxiety disorders linked to wildfire events. Studies show a clear correlation between experiencing wildfires and developing post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) and other anxiety disorders. This is particularly true for those who have directly witnessed destruction or experienced significant loss.
- Impact on mental health services in affected areas. The surge in mental health needs following wildfires often overwhelms local services, leading to long waiting lists and limited access to crucial support.
- Correlation between stress levels and increased gambling activity as a coping mechanism. Under stress, some individuals turn to gambling as a means of escape or a misguided attempt to alleviate anxiety. The thrill of chance and the potential for a quick win can offer temporary relief from overwhelming feelings.
This increase in anxiety manifests in various forms of gambling. Lottery sales often spike after major wildfire events, as do online casino activity and sports betting. While precise data correlating specific wildfire events to gambling spikes in LA requires further research, anecdotal evidence and studies in other disaster-prone areas suggest a strong link.
Shifting Demographics and Gambling Preferences in Wildfire-Affected Areas
Displacement and migration due to wildfires significantly alter gambling demographics in Los Angeles. The forced relocation of residents changes the age profile and income distribution of those engaging in gambling activities.
- Changes in age groups predominantly engaging in gambling activities. Younger individuals, possibly displaced from their homes and facing financial hardship, might show an increase in participation in lower-stake gambling options.
- Impact on income levels and gambling habits. Economic hardship following a wildfire can lead to increased gambling among those with lower incomes, as they may resort to high-risk, high-reward gambling in a desperate attempt to recover financial losses.
- Shift in preferred gambling methods (e.g., increased use of mobile gambling apps). The increased mobility of displaced populations might lead to a higher adoption of mobile gambling platforms, offering convenience and accessibility.
Furthermore, comparing the gambling behavior of long-term residents with newcomers reveals potential differences. Long-term residents might display more established gambling patterns, while newcomers might exhibit increased impulsivity or desperation in their gambling choices.
The Role of Media Coverage and Public Perception in Shaping Gambling Behavior
Media portrayal of wildfires and their aftermath significantly shapes public perception and, consequently, influences gambling narratives. Sensationalized news coverage can heighten public anxiety, creating a fertile ground for the exploitation of vulnerabilities by gambling operators.
- Impact of sensationalized news coverage on public anxiety. Repeated images of destruction and loss can amplify feelings of helplessness and fear, potentially driving individuals towards riskier behaviors, including gambling.
- Analysis of how gambling advertisements exploit anxieties surrounding wildfires. Gambling advertisements might subtly link the thrill of gambling with the hope of overcoming financial losses or rebuilding after a disaster.
- Potential for responsible gambling campaigns to address the issue. Proactive responsible gambling campaigns are crucial to educate the public about the risks of problem gambling and provide support to those struggling with addiction.
This exploitation of anxieties is a concerning form of "disaster capitalism," where businesses profit from the vulnerabilities of populations affected by crises.
